UP Fair Train |
Description: |
Almost every Friday during the 1984 Louisiana World Exposition the Union Pacific ran a special passenger train from Houston to this siding at the fair site in New Orleans. Here was a typical train, with staff car CABARTON, sleeper OMAHA, lounge car 6203, and office car 102. Yellow MP GP50 3515 and GP40 612 have uncoupled from the cars and are preparing to head back to Avondale Yard, at the west end of the Huey P. Long Bridge. |

Eastbound UP Special Business Train - UPP 102 – Business Car "St. Louis" |
Description: |
Headed down the KC Metro Sub. is The 2011 Super Bowl Special UP Train SCBFW 30 with the E-Units, UP 1988, and UP 2010 for power. This car is UPP 102, and was built by Pullman-Standard in 1950 as Chair Car UP 5448. It wore several numbers, UP 100, UP 101, UP 102, and finally UPP 102. It was named the “St. Louis” in 1989, the Missouri Pacific's headquarters. |

UP Business Train on Display - Union Pacific's Home Plate |
Description: |
UP Passenger Train on display at UP's Home Plate during the 2011 College World Series in Omaha at TD Ameritrade Park. Here they entertained railroad officials, dignitaries, and politicians. This is near the site of where the Transcontinental Railroad was began in 1862, and the track was laid here specifically for display during the CWS. |

"Spike 150 Train" |
Description: |
The "Spike 150 Train" heads east through the Echo Canyon, Utah, on its way to Evanston, Wyoming, May 12, 2019. We luckily got ahead of this train by driving down Echo Canyon Road thanks to finding a good route on my newly purchased Utah DeLorme atlas. We got ahead of the crowd from Echo, UT going east. People passed us around "Blind Curves!!!!" I used my "MA" motor drive out the rear window! "Big Boy" 4-8-8-4 leads the train! UP ordered twenty five "Big Boy" locomotives between 1941 and 1944. The frame is “articulated” with two sets of driving wheels, perfect for negotiating tight mountain turns. 4014 was built in 1941 and last steamed in 1959. It eventually was restored to operation, converted to run with oil and put in service specifically for use during the anniversary celebrations in 2019. "Spike 150 Train" |
Description: |
The "Spike 150 Train" heads east by the rest area at Weber Canyon, Utah, May 12, 2019. "Big Boy" 4-8-8-4 and "Living Legend" 4-8-4 # 844 pull the train! UP ordered twenty five of "Big Boy" locomotives between 1941 and 1944. The frame is “articulated” with two sets of driving wheels, perfect for negotiating tight mountain turns. 4014 was built in 1941. 4014 last steamed in 1959 and eventually was restored to operation, converted to run with oil and put in service specifically for use during the anniversary celebrations in 2019. 844 was UPs last steam locomotive purchased in 1944 and has never been retired and also was converted to run with oil.
